About this winery

Monica Raspi hadn’t planned to be a winemaker. She was a veterinarian and had no training in viticulture or winemaking. But her heart spoke to her. When Monica’s mother announced her retirement from Pomona in 2005, Monica could not accept that the land she was so attached to, where many fond memories of her late father and childhood were created would be sold and no longer part of the family. In 2007, Monica closed her veterinarian clinic, picked up an enology book and started her adventure...

Production notes

Fermentation with indigenous yeasts and maceration on the skins for 18-24 days at 25°C. Malolactic fermentation in steel. Aging in Slavonian 7-20 hl oak barrels for 8 months, then 3 months in bottle.

Press reviews

Decanter

- 92 points -

October 2021 (Vintage 2019)

The aromatic fruit character of this wine is so clearly defined that a sniff made me feel victorious - I began seeing red cherries lined up and could hear the slot machine shooting out coins. It's a gloriously primary fresh fruity nose, precise cherry and pink grapefruit aromas matched by equivalent clarity on the palate. The fruit is ripe and sweet (ripening is not much of a problem here) while the acidity tempers the warm, juicy fruit and the tannins offer crunch. Delectable, invigorating, simple but not banale; an excellent wine for any meal.

Jancis Robinson

17++ Points

March 2022 (Vintage 2019)

Lustrous mid ruby. Deep but understated and a little shy on the nose. Supple elegant and mouth-filling but still a little closed. Finely balanced and long and ends a little racy.
